Choona arrived on Netflix in September 2023 with a strong ensemble cast and a premise tailor-made for the heist-comedy genre: misfits vs. a superstitious corrupt politician. Director Pushpendra Nath Misra assembled veterans Jimmy Shergill and Aashim Gulati alongside a tight ensemble, with Arshad Warsi narrating. The 43% Rotten Tomatoes score from 7 critics reflected a divided reception - reviewers who leaned into the Bollywood-inflected absurdism found it charming, while others found the mid-series momentum thin. Shergill as the villain Avinash Shukla emerged as the clear standout, playing superstition-driven menace with visible relish. The show works best in its ensemble scenes, where the heist planning crackles with comic energy.
